Job Description

Provides support to the physician performing Interventional Radiology diagnostic procedures. Prepares sterile trays and ensures all instruments and equipment are functional and available. Performs special procedures involving the monitoring of the contrast injector for invasive studies. Partners with physicians and nurses and has responsibility for emergency call.

Job Responsibility

    • Performs a variety of duties to prepare unit for interventional radiologic procedures or other invasive as well as non-invasive procedures.
  • Prepares sterile trays for invasive procedures.

  • Ensures all instrumentation/equipment for each procedure is presented on the table in the established fashion.

    • Prepares and monitors patient during invasive diagnostic procedures.
  • Admits patient by entering data into computer (RIS) Radiology Information system and (PACS) Picture Archiving and Communication system.

  • Ensures patients are correctly prepped and draped in a sterile fashion.

  • Responds to patient's questions alleviating concerns regarding procedure.

  • Prepares and adjusts the contrast injector in accordance with technical and safety standards.

  • Recognizes and promptly reports motor abnormalities by the patient including: fainting, discoloration, contrast reactions, etc.to the Radiologist.

    • Performs various duties during catheterization procedures.
  • Monitors patient during procedure, (i.e., blood pressure, chest pain and administration of oxygen).

  • Collects all pertinent diagnostic data and all necessary calculations for physician's interpretation of results

  • Sets- up the angiojet system for declotting.

    • Assists in the Radiology Diagnostic emergencies effectively.
  • Assists in handling emergencies until physician takes over.

  • Interacts with health care team appropriately.

    • Operates all equipment properly in a reliable manner, per departmental standards, complying with all safety guidelines/policies.
  • Performs related duties, as required.

Job Qualification

  • Graduate of an accredited Radiologic Technology Program.

  • New York State Department of Health licensure as a Radiologic Technologist.

  • American Registry of Radiologic Technologists (ARRT) Registered Technologist (R.T.) required for positions filled after September 5, 2010. ARRT registration in an Interventional Radiography modality, required within eighteen (18) months of entry date into positions filled after March 1, 2016.

  • Basic Cardiac Life Support certification, required.

  • Previous experience as a Radiologic Technologist, required.

  • Knowledge of ultrasound technique for vascular survey.
